Meet Linde Marshall, Purposeful Colorado’s founder and principal. 

Linde Marshall is the Founder and Principal of Purposeful Colorado, a boutique public relations and communications firm specializing in earned media, strategic communications, project facilitation & management in Grand Junction.

She has driven successful project outcomes and shaped public policy with local communities, non-profits, and elected officials for nearly two decades. Linde has served as chair for Hilltop Community Resources, Inc, and currently is the At-Large Commissioner for the Grand Junction Regional Airport Authority.
